Health and Safety Supervisor
Job summary
We are looking for a hands-on Health & Safety Supervisor to lead workplace safety, compliance, and employee welfare initiatives across our factory. Reporting to the Compliance Assistant Manager and working closely with the HR and Housekeeping teams, you will ensure legal and brand compliance, strengthen safety culture, support worker wellbeing, and maintain audit readiness (WRAP/SMETA). As MGIL expands its facilities and workforce, you will also support the development of scalable H&S and environmental systems for our new factory areas and contribute to sustainability and EDGE-aligned initiatives. This is a floor-based, operational role, ideal for someone who enjoys solving problems on the ground and working closely with teams. Responsibilities The H&S Supervisor plays a pivotal role, supporting workplace safety, employee’s welfare and engagement in a fast-paced garment manufacturing environment. This middle-management position ensures regulatory and social compliance, promotes employee wellbeing, and fosters a culture of safety, accountability, and continuous improvement.
Job descriptions & requirements
Responsibilities
Health, safety & compliance
- Implement and monitor HSES procedures aligned with Ghana law and internationalstandards
- Conduct daily audits, risk assessments, and incident investigations
- Track and close corrective actions
- Lead safety training and awareness programs
- Maintain readiness for audits and certifications (WRAP, customer standards)
- Support factory expansion projects by implementing H&S, environmental, and sustainability standards in new expansion buildings and processes (EDGE certification)
Employee welfare & culture
- Support Workers Committee and grievance mechanisms
- Promote respectful, safe, and inclusive workplace practices
- Coordinate first aid, wellness initiatives, and health records
Qualifications & Attributes
- Diploma/Degree in H&S, Environmental Health, HR, or related field
- 3–5+ years’ experience in manufacturing or industrial environments (garment preferred)
- Knowledge of Ghana labour law and social compliance standards
- Experience with audits, investigations, and reporting
- Strong Excel and communication skills
- Comfortable training large groups
- Practical, hands-on, and visible on the factory floor
- Organized, proactive, and solutions-oriented
- Able to influence teams and drive accountability
- Trustworthy and respectful with sensitive matters
- Passionate about worker wellbeing and ethical manufacturing
